Bio
I grew up in North Woodmere, New York and went to the Hewlett-Woodmere Public Schools. I have always known that I wanted to be an art teacher ever since elementary school. I was inspired by my Ogden Elementary school art teacher, Ms. Rose, along with my Mom, who is an incredible woman and educator of 35 some odd years. My Mom, shared with me her passion for art and her love of children from early on. As a teacher, she was compassionate but firm, knowledgable, with the ability to share that knowledge with others. I aspire to be as influential as she was and am so happy to have combined my love of art and children in my career.
I studied Art Education at Syracuse University and minored in Illustration, after I saw Murry Tinkleman's presentation on "Major Day". I got my Masters at New York University where I was able to study Art and Psychology with a focus in Education through the Gallatin School of Individualized Study. I have now taught art to all grade levels, starting out in Yonkers, NY at the Scholastic Academy of Academic Excellence where I taught Art to grades Pre-K through 8th grade. I am now currently teaching Art at Hempstead High School in Hempstead, NY where I am excited to re-introduce the Portfolio class to the school along with my Studio Art and Digital Photography classes. I am also the incredibly proud advisor to The Tiger's Roar, the Hempstead High School student newspaper; The Paw Print, the Hempstead High School literary magazine, which I was happy to start up again and to the class of 2016.
I currently live in Bellmore, NY with my husband, Lee, our English Bulldog, Wilson and our newest edition, our beautiful baby girl Harper Shea.
